首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

DLQ消息无序

是指Dead Letter Queue(DLQ)中的消息没有特定的顺序。DLQ是一种用于存储发送到消息队列但无法被消费者正常处理的消息的队列。

DLQ消息无序的原因是因为当消息无法被正常消费时,它们将被发送到DLQ中,并按照到达的顺序进行排列。由于DLQ是一个独立的消息队列,与原始消息队列是分离的,所以无法保证DLQ中消息的顺序与原始消息队列完全一致。

DLQ消息无序的特点是:

  1. 无法保证原始消息队列中的顺序:由于消息在传递到DLQ之前可能经历不同的处理和路由过程,所以DLQ中的消息顺序可能与原始消息队列不同。
  2. 可能存在并发消费:如果多个消费者同时从DLQ中获取消息进行处理,它们之间的处理顺序可能是并发的,从而导致消息的处理顺序无序。
  3. 消息重试与延迟:DLQ中的消息通常是由于消费者无法处理而被发送到DLQ的,这意味着这些消息可能经历了一定的重试和延迟过程,进一步加大了消息无序的可能性。

DLQ消息无序的应用场景:

  1. 异常处理:DLQ通常用于存储由于消费者无法处理的异常消息,可以供开发人员进行分析和排查异常。
  2. 重试机制:当消息被发送到DLQ时,可以配置重试机制,允许重新发送消息到原始消息队列或其他队列中进行重试处理,以提高消息的处理成功率。
  3. 分析和监控:通过观察DLQ中的消息情况,可以分析系统中出现的异常情况,并进行监控和报警,帮助维护人员及时发现和解决问题。

对于腾讯云的相关产品,推荐使用腾讯云消息队列CMQ作为DLQ的解决方案。CMQ是一种可靠、高性能的消息队列服务,支持消息持久化、顺序消费、消息重试等功能。您可以通过腾讯云官方网站了解更多关于CMQ的信息:腾讯云消息队列CMQ

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共6个视频
消息队列专题
jaydenwen123
1.主要介绍消息队列的设计思想(消息队列主体模型、存储方案选型、消费模型、推拉模型等) 2.介绍主流消息队列RabbitMQ、Kafka、RocketMQ、Pulsar等内部原理以及相互之间的差异点彻底吃透消息队列内容
共104个视频
尚硅谷分布式消息系统RocketMQ
腾讯云开发者课程
尚硅谷分布式消息系统RocketMQ/视频
共68个视频
尚硅谷消息中间件之ActiveMQ
腾讯云开发者课程
尚硅谷消息中间件之ActiveMQ
共32个视频
3.Android学科--Android核心技术阶段/15天安卓视频/视频/05_消息机制与异步任务.zip/05_消息机制与异步任务
腾讯云开发者课程
尚硅谷Android全套教程/3.Android学科--Android核心技术阶段/15天安卓视频/视频/05_消息机制与异步任务.zip/05_消息机制与异步任务
共11个视频
低代码实战营
学习中心
腾讯云微搭低代码是一个高性能的低代码开发平台,用户可通过拖拽式开发,可视化配置构建 PC Web、H5 和小程序应用。 支持打通企业内部数据,轻松实现企业微信管理、工作流、消息推送、用户权限等能力,实现企业内部系统管理。 连接微信生态,和微信支付、腾讯会议,腾讯文档等腾讯 SaaS 产品深度打通,支持原生小程序,助力企业内外部运营协同和营销管理。
领券